Discrete Semiconductor Market Regional Insights

What Makes North America a Dominant Player in the Discrete Semiconductor Market?

North America remains the leader in the discrete semiconductor industry due to its robust R&D environment and high concentration of well-known semiconductor suppliers. Discrete semiconductor demand is driven by leadership in data center, automotive, and artificial intelligence technology in the region. Through legislation such as the CHIPS for America Act, the government has been making efforts to expand domestic semiconductor manufacturing. Leading participants are the United States and Canada, with a focus on supply chain dependability and innovation.

United States Discrete Semiconductor Market

The United States is still the leader in the discrete semiconductor market due to its advanced technological base and robust semiconductor manufacturing environment. The CHIPS for America Act, intended to improve domestic semiconductor manufacturing, further positions the country as the leading player. Its automotive sector leads the way to market growth, as do top industry players like On Semiconductor, Diodes Incorporated, and D3 Semiconductor LLC. The US also makes strategic product release, buyout, and R&D investments to further its lead role in semiconductor breakthroughs.

Canada Discrete Semiconductor Market

Capitalizing on its strengths in cutting-edge semiconductor packaging and research, Canada is steadily expanding its market share in the discrete semiconductor business. As investments in data centers, artificial intelligence, and automotive electronics continue to grow, Canada is also gaining from North America's semiconductor initiative. With collaboration with international semiconductor companies and research facilities, Canada's involvement in the semiconductor supply chain is predicted to increase as data center growth and EV adoption gain momentum.

Why is Asia-Pacific Experiencing the Fastest Growth in the Discrete Semiconductor Industry?

The discrete semiconductor market is expanding at the fastest growth rate in Asia-Pacific due to increasing demand from the consumer electronics, automotive, and industrial sectors. The region is backed by solid government drives, industrialization, and sophisticated infrastructure for manufacturing. Growth is also fueled by the installation of 5G networks, the use of electric vehicles, and renewable energy projects. China and India are dominant players with enormous investments in infrastructural growth and semiconductor manufacturing.

China Discrete Semiconductor Market

Having more than 36% of the discrete semiconductor industry in 2024, China boasts the biggest industry share. The reason for this is that the automobile and consumer electronics sectors possess strong production systems. China remains the driving force for discrete semiconductor demand, having more than 3.22 million 5G base stations erected and more than 170 billion yuan in revenues from its robotics industry. Its greater efforts towards 5G deployment and industrial automation cement its place as the sector leader.

India Discrete Semiconductor Market

With government support and increased private sector investments, India is rapidly emerging as a major player in the discrete semiconductor industry. The Semicon India Program strongly pushes the development and manufacture of semiconductors within a budget of USD 10 billion. Vedanta-Foxconn and Tata Electronics are constructing vast semiconductor manufacturing plants for less imports. Apart from these, India's PLI scheme is encouraging the making of investments in India by foreign semiconductor firms into the country besides domestic production encouraging. India is becoming a future hub for semiconductor innovation with a focus on the consumer electronics, automotive, and renewable energy industries.

How Is Europe Strengthening Its Position in the Discrete Semiconductor Market?

Europe is a leading player in the discrete semiconductor industry, especially in the automotive and the power electronics market. Carbon-saving goals in the region and electrification drive on electric vehicles propel demand for energy-efficient semiconductors. With its strong government financing of semiconductor development and production, Europe is advancing technical innovation across AI and manufacturing automation. Supported by incumbents in established semiconductor manufacturing and by increasing R&D investments, France and Germany dominate the market share.

Germany Discrete Semiconductor Market

Germany remains the leader in the European discrete semiconductor market due to its robust automotive industry and rapid transition to electric vehicles. The country is also increasing its semiconductor needs in the industrial automation and communication industries, with over 522 data centers. Major semiconductor companies such as STMicroelectronics and Infineon Technologies drive technical innovations and enhance Germany's position in the global market.

France Discrete Semiconductor Market

Encouraging semiconductors innovation leading the drive for power electronics and energy-saving semiconductor technologies, France is taking a leading position in the European market. France has a government that supports semiconductor development and research, particularly in novel applications like cloud computing and artificial intelligence. With more electric vehicles being sold on the market and rising concerns with carbon emissions, France presents lucrative markets for semiconductors that produce power, placing the country as the major contributor to the European marketplace.

The global discrete semiconductor market is being considerably influenced by increasing demand for electric vehicles. Rectifiers, power transistors, and diodes form the central parts of EV powertrain systems, battery management, and charging systems. It is also stimulated by government support and emissions control requirements as companies invest in new-generation power semiconductors to enhance the performance of cars and save energy.

Advances in GaN and SiC Wide Bandgap Semiconductors: Gallium nitride (GaN) and silicon carbide (SiC) are now taking the pole position for top-notch high-speed characteristics, thermal resistance, and power efficiency. These materials are really upending transformation in the areas of high-frequency communications, renewable energy systems, and electric vehicles. SiC and GaN semiconductor technologies are much financed by agencies like Infineon and STMicroelectronics in attempts to gain their efficiency and energy savings.
